5. Buzz Lightyear (Toy Story)

I
love Toy Story, so this isn't exactly one that I wanted to admit, but the film isn't quite as original as most of us believe. A 1986 Jim Henson TV special called The Christmas Toy deals with a similar plot, revolving around toys that come to life and are worried about what their future holds. While it's believable that two studios could come up with that broad enough idea independently, it's when we start examining the characters that things get worrying. We all know and love Buzz Lightyear as the egomaniacal space ranger who doesn't believe that he's a toy and thinks that he's an actual space-man. Well, The Christmas Toy
also has a character from outer space who believes the exact same thing - the only major difference is that he is a she, and is called Meteora, Queen of the Asteroids instead. Like so many on this list, Pixar are just lucky that they severely improved the source material; The Christmas Toy is confined to a few dusty VHS tapes in people's basements, while Toy Story is one of the greatest movie franchises of all time.
